Shader Wallpaper is a KDE/Plasma Wallpaper Plugin that allows you to run shaders as your wallpaper.

Roadmap:
Version 1.0 - Simply load shaders
Version 1.1 - File Dialog added
Version 1.2 - iGPU fix
Version 1.3 - 70 new shaders + autolisting
Version 2.0-alpha - GUI customization of wallpaper & load from file or shadertoy.com
Version 2.0.1-alpha - Breaking bug fix regarding the pause/fullscreen feature(current version)
Notes:
- Performance may vary depending of your specs, but it's actually not all that resource intensive, depends on the shader too.
